Personal Protective Equipment PPE

Personal protective equipment PPE

Personal protective equipment (PPE) is a crucial aspect of workplace safety, especially in industries where workers are exposed to hazardous conditions. PPE includes gloves, gowns, shoe covers, head covers, masks, respirators, eye protection, face shields, and goggles. Each type of PPE is designed to provide protection against specific hazards.
